Output fbec465e9aa324bbf4069694570c0f4db07773a1b42bce9ca5d5e540cd08886e:2

value
6959529
script pubkey
OP_0 OP_PUSHBYTES_20 53fb70e06c7d81725c57c1d4bdc5a87d5bb48c9f
address
bc1q20ahpcrv0kqhyhzhc82tm3dg04dmfryldyyld9
transaction
fbec465e9aa324bbf4069694570c0f4db07773a1b42bce9ca5d5e540cd08886e
confirmations
179333
spent
true